- The distance between Sao Carlos, Brazil and Monterrey, Mexico is approximately 7,748 km or 4,815 mi.
- To reach Sao Carlos in this distance one would set out from Monterrey bearing 128.4° or SE and follow the great circles arc to approach Sao Carlos bearing 130.4° or SE .
- Sao Carlos has a subtropical highland climate with no dry season (Cfb) whereas Monterrey has a subtropical hot steppe climate (BSh).
- Sao Carlos is in or near the subtropical moist forest biome whereas Monterrey is in or near the subtropical dry forest biome.
- The annual average temperature is 2.7 °C (4.8°F) cooler.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 7.6 °C (13.7°F) less in Sao Carlos. The continentality subtype is truly hyperoceanic as opposed to truly oceanic.
- Total annual precipitation averages 875.1 mm (34.5 in) more which is equivalent to 875.1 l/m² (21.48 US gal/ft²) or 8,751,000 l/ha (935,540 US gal/ac) more. About 2 2/5 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 2.5° higher in Sao Carlos than in Monterrey.
- Relative humidity levels are 2.9% higher.
- The mean dew point temperature is 1.9°C (3.4°F) lower.
